A guide to guest policies for airport lounges

SoloInTownBy SoloInTownJuly 25, 20251 Min Read
Share
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email WhatsApp

There's no denying that airport lounges can be the best part of the on-ground experience when flying. You'll find desirable amenities, such as complimentary food and drink, shower facilities and seating areas to kick back and relax before your flight takes off.

But with more ways than ever to gain lounge access, the lounges can get pretty crowded. All of these lounge access methods can also create confusion regarding who can enter and how many guests you can (or can't) bring into the lounge with your credit card perks.
